For the third year in a row, Dolphin Stadium will be the place to be for jazz-lovers from the Grove to the Gables, Aventura to Hollywood. If you eschew the aggressive genres of music for a sound that you can either two-step to or just bob your head real cool-like, today and tomorrow the stars you love will be bringing it right to your backyard. Benson, Wyclef, and Khan (Khaaan!) kick it today starting at 4 p.m., while the legendary (the OJays, Nancy Wilson, and Anthony David) to the soon-to-be legendary (Kem and Chrisette Michelle) will be blessing your ears with jazz on Sunday. And with that as your soundtrack, the rest of your body will enjoy the array of ethnic foods, drinks, and souvenirs for sale. Admission starts at $25.
